Overview

The Ministry of Railways has issued a tender for the supply of various types of maintenance items for LHB coaches as outlined in the attached annexure. This tender represents a critical initiative aimed at enhancing the operational efficiency and safety standards of the Indian Railways. It is open to eligible suppliers who meet the defined criteria and are capable of delivering the specified maintenance items.

Scope of Work and Objectives

The primary objective of this tender is to procure maintenance items that are essential for the upkeep and functionality of LHB (Linke Hofmann Busch) coaches. The successful vendor will be responsible for supplying these items as per the specifications provided in the annexure. This will ensure that the coaches meet safety standards and operational requirements essential for passenger service.

Special Provisions

The tender includes provisions favoring Micro, Small, and Medium Enterprises (MSEs) and startups. These entities may be eligible for financial aids and exemptions as detailed in government policies to enhance their participation in national tenders. Compliance with the 'Make in India' initiatives is also encouraged.
